I am looking for someone with excellent written and communication skills and some technical knowledge of the Microsoft 365 stack, to come onboard a Microsoft development agency as the business development manager. In exchange for your expertise, I am offering a percentage share in the company. This offer is for someone who is serious about giving a long-term commitment to grow the company into its objective of being a leading digital agency.

About the company

The company was registered as a limited company around two years ago, taking over from my personal limited company which I used for contracting projects. In those two years I have been setting up the company, creating a website, professional documents, business plan, organisation structure, proposal templates etc. At the beginning of the year, I hired a marketing agency to manage the companies SEO, which is now starting to take effect and project enquiries are beginning to come through the website. Last month the company took on its first project and have a few other proposals being considered. The technical aspect of projects is led by myself and sub-contractors who take on the bulk of the development work.

Who I am looking for

As my background is very technical, going forward I will manage that side of the business. I am looking for someone who can manage the client facing side of the business, you will mainly be in-charge of driving and seeking new business and developing ongoing relationships with clients.

Your responsibilities will be to:

  • Manage enquiries that come through the website
  • Setup meetings with prospective clients
  • Prepare proposals
  • Lead presentations
  • Find and complete tender applications and requests for proposals
  • Identifying market opportunities through meetings, networking and other channels
  • Meeting existing and potential clients and building positive relationships
  • Develop sales and marketing strategies
  • Preparing sales presentations and participating in sales meetings
Required Skills

  • Excellent communication and written skills are a MUST, should have experience writing proposals, applying for tenders and RFPs
  • Confident leading meetings and presentations
  • MUST have the time and availability to work during business hours, take on and arrange meetings and calls at short notice and during business hours
  • A knowledge of the Microsoft 365 toolset Including SharePoint infrastructure, migration, software development, PowerApps development, company intranets and document management systems (you do not need to have the technical knowledge to complete these projects, but just an understanding of how they work)
  • Passion and commitment to put in the effort required to drive a business to a successful standing
  • Good business acumen
Please get in contact if you feel you meet the required skills

    To be fair to the OP, it's a very well-written requirement and it sounds like what they're after is a Business Partner.

    However, having been at that stage myself, coming from a very technical background and having used the Limited Company initially as a contractor, I'm now very glad that I was able to grow the company with employees rather than giving away any equity.

    I know it's scary, but in my view the OP should consider taking the risk and hiring a Sales Person on a freelance basis initially with a view to taking them permanent if it goes well.
